About Patrick Choquet
Patrick Choquet is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Surfaces, Coatings and Films, Mechanics of Materials and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 125 papers that have together received 2.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Surface Modification and Superhydrophobicity (43 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(24 papers), Plasma Applications and Diagnostics (23 papers),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(21 papers), Electrohydrodynamics and Fluid Dynamics (18 papers),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(12 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(11 papers) and T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Surfaces, Coatings and Films (677 citations), Materials Chemistry (922 citations), Mechanics of Materials (474 citations),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(257 citations) and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(350 citations). Patrick Choquet has collaborated with scholars based in Luxembourg, France and Belgium. Frequent co-authors include Nicolas D. Boscher, David Duday, Maryline Moreno‐Couranjou, Simon Bulou, Jean‐Baptiste Chemin, Gilles Frache, Kamal Baba, Florian Hilt, Thierry Belmonte and S. Verdier. Their work appears in journals such as Plasma Processes and Polymers, Surface and Coatings Technology,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ces, Applied Surface Science and Journal of Physics D Applied Physics.
